Dave Ambrose Posted August 29, 2021 Posted August 29, 2021 I'm still looking, and unfortunately not finding much. This forum software doesn't use javascript for paging content. The page numbers at the bottom are all links. The only thing I can think of at the moment is that cookies are somehow disabled for this site. If you go to the privacy and security section in Firefox preferences there is a manage permissions button under Cookies and Site Data. Make sure that modelcarsmag.com always has all cookies enabled. Try that and let's see if that doesn't clear up the problem.
